Dr.
      Luis Ferruz obtained a Degree in Economics and Business Studies
      from the University of Zaragoza (Spain) in June 1981, including
      a graduate exam in July that same year.  He studied this degree
      course from 1976 to 1981, which culminated with the Final Degree
      Award. 
      In 1987 Dr. Luis Ferruz, earned his Ph. D. in Financial Economics
      at the Faculty of Economics and Business Studies, University
      of Zaragoza. He is a full time professor in this University.
      He has given seminars at MBA and Ph. D. levels in several Spanish
      Business Schools. He has supervised six Doctoral Theses, three
      of them with Extraordinary Award in the Macro-area of Social
      Science.  
      Dr. Ferruz was appointed as
      PhD "Merton H. Miller" Doctoral Students Seminar Tutor
      at the European Financial Management Association 2006 annual
      meeting. His research interests include Financial Risk Management,
      Portfolio Management, Behavioural Finance, Performance Persistence
      and Style Analysis, specially applied to Investment Funds and
      Pension Funds.

      He is a blind referee for several
      important Spanish finance and economics journals and also at
      an international level. 
      Dr. Ferruz is the Scientific
      Director of the consolidated finance research group called GIECOFIN.
      He created and was Director during 9 non interrupted editions
      (1998-2007) of one of the more prestigious specialized courses
      in Finance Advising offered by the University of Zaragoza. As
      practitioner, he was Financial Analyst and Financial Supervisor
      of General Motors Spain from 1981 to 1985 with great evaluation
      and consideration of his performance by the Top Financial Management
      of the Multinational Firm.
